QAnon supporters to host fundraiser for Kari Lake

Summary by Ground News
Caryn Borland and Michael Borland are believed to be behind the QAnon conspiracy theory. The Borlands donated more than a million dollars to a Donald Trump-Republican National Committee joint fundraising committee, along with their son who gave another $580,000. Almost a quarter of Republicans, as well as 7 percent of Democrats, believed in Q anon, according to a poll.
